Located 0.9 km from the lavishly designed historic Livraria Lello Book Store, the 3-star Ribeira Do Porto Hotel offers a bureau de change and a lift. Thanks to its prime location, this Porto hotel stands 2.7 km from Casa da Musica, which is a great place to have a fun time.
Location
The centre of Porto can be reached in 15 minutes' walk of the property, and such cultural venues as Soares dos Reis National Museum are 1.3 km away. Fernandine Wall is within close distance of the Ribeira Do Porto, while Funicular dos Guindais and Ponte de Dom Luis I are both nearby. Visit Chafariz do Largo Actor Dias, 0.6 km from the accommodation, and feel complete harmony with the nature of Portugal. Ribeira Do Porto Hotel is situated a few minutes' drive from Estadio do Dragao, and Terminal dos Loios bus station lies 0.7 km away.
Sao Bento city rail is 550 metres from this Porto property.

Complete with a writing table, the rooms also have sound-proofed windows for guests' comfort. Nice touches include a separate toilet and a shower, along with hairdryers and toiletries. Enjoy views of the city, while staying at this Porto hotel.
Eat & Drink
Majestic Cafe serves Portuguese cuisine and is located within walking distance of the property.
